FBI Agent Atlee Pine’s harrowing search for her long-lost sister Mercy reaches a boiling point in this breakneck thriller from #1 New York Times bestselling author David Baldacci.

For her entire life, FBI agent Atlee Pine has been searching for her twin sister, Mercy, who was abducted at the age of six and never seen again. Mercy’s disappearance left behind a damaged family that later shattered beyond repair when Atlee’s parents inexplicably abandoned her.

Now, after a perilous investigation that nearly proved fatal, Atlee has finally discovered not only the reason behind her parents’ abandonment and Mercy’s kidnapping, but also the most promising breakthrough yet: proof that Mercy survived her abduction and then escaped her captors many years ago.

Though Atlee is tantalizingly close to her family at last, the final leg of her long road to Mercy will be the most treacherous yet. Mercy left at least one dead body behind before fleeing her captors years before. Atlee has no idea if her sister is still alive, and if so, how she has been surviving all this time. When the truth is finally revealed, Atlee Pine will face the greatest danger yet, and it may well cost her everything.

I use audio books as bedtime stories. I have long found that reading a hard copy book is too stimulating—I look to see how much is left in a chapter and, despite yawns, will continue reading to that end. Then with the way books chapters often end these days, I feel compelled to continue into the next chapter. And the pattern repeats, leaving me with little time to sleep. With audio books, I can set the sleep timer and often will fall asleep before the story cuts off. And if not, will fall asleep soon after the timer cuts the story off. But that wasn’t the case with Mercy!

With Mercy, I found myself starting to listen even before I headed to bed. And once lying down, found that I repeatedly reset the timer every time the story cut off. Rather than listening for 15-30 minutes, I have been listening for 3-4 hours at a time—and losing sleep. So, as my title says, this book was entirely too good!
